Gear combat can be stupid at times, especially since it's not very well explained. Tips:

1. Near the beginning, when you first get to the desert town, the plot pushes you into the desert. Make sure you learn at least one deathblow before then.

2. The game acts like any combo earns you stuff through repetition, but only the ones that end with X do. And when you get to some of the really late-game ones, not every combo that ends in X, either.

3. Buy the most powerful Gear upgrades you can, every time you come to a store. Grinding does basically nothing for Gear combat except increasing your MP or whatever, which for most characters, doesn't matter much.

4. The game doesn't explain this anywhere I could find, but you can activate Hyper Mode by getting to level 3 and then defending. The chance that it activates is given in the HUD. Hyper Mode lets you do really powerful attacks every turn for a few turns.

5. You're not really given any good options for recovering Gear HP, so you mostly just want to go wide-open offensively. But save your energy in dungeons because you're not really given any good options for recovering that either.

All I can think of ATM.
